When taking a mortgage the borrower will incur closing fees. When refinancing some of the fees can be avoided as they were paid when the original mortgage was taken. To avoid some fees ask about mortgage modifications and assignment of the existing mortgage. Existing mortgage lenders can save their current borrowers money by doing loan [...]
